Description
The Global Advisor role is part of the Global Sales team within J. P. Morgan Payments. This role is a senior position in the Global Advisory team which helps the organization Grow, Differentiate and Stay Ahead in the global Payments business.In this client and market facing role, the candidate brings advice, content, thought leadership and deep sector expertise to support client, industry and treasury related client opportunities. This role is a domain expert in 1-2 industries and in the APAC region. They are a focal point for client knowledge, solutions, feedback and communication with a wide range of internal stakeholders.
You will exhibit strategic and original thinking, share treasury best practices, industry trends, conduct in-depth analyses, solution whiteboarding, and demonstrate robust client-facing skills. You will also be creating thought leadership content for pitching payments solutions and work in partnership with sales and product teams to increase client engagement. You will work closely with the Sales team to meet new sales, pipeline and portfolio growth targets.
The role aims to maximize commercialization of our capabilities through engagement with our largest and most strategic global clients. Priorities are mutually agreed with the global Industry Advisory head and strategic success is measured through revenue growth, pipeline growth and market share gains.
Position Summary:
We are looking for an Executive Director (ED) to be a Global Advisor for Non-Bank Financial Institution (NBFI) and Corporate clients. This role is responsible for building a regional network across existing and new client opportunities and generating the strategies, content, articles, speaking engagements and other tools to help drive sales success. The role requires strong market expertise to work with companies in need of a global banking partner's scale and capability depth.
The role will act as the 'go-to' for all opportunities in the APAC region in 1-2 sectors and be the conduit for information, themes, solutions, case studies etc to flow in and out across the sales/banking organization.
The role will involve work at a client level, an industry thematic level and with general Treasury practice matters. In addition, the role is market facing and should drive key industry and proprietary events which help position J.P. Morgan Payments as the market leader.
This person will support in the execution of the growth strategy working closely with Product, Sales, Bankers, and Business Development to identify priority clients and sub- segments, defining sales strategies, participating in proactive client engagement, collaborating with a wide array of internal stakeholders and functional partners, and developing solutions for strategic and complex deals. Responsibilities include creating a roadmap to capture addressable wallet, assessing the future of the industry and positioning the business development and sales teams for success.
The role reports to the Global Head of Advisory for South Asia. The role is a single point of accountability for driving sales success assisted by the objective, trusted advisor position of the Global Advisory team.
Job Responsibilities:
- Work independently and in partnership with the Global Industry teams to develop and deliver treasury best practices, industry trends, benchmarking, compelling market analysis and banking solutions aligned with key priorities and needs of clients
- Understand JPM product offerings (cash management, liquidity, FX, merchant acquiring, trade and working capital solutions) and leverage them to structure the solution for corporate clients
- Conduct treasury whiteboarding sessions and provide clients with insights and propose solutions to help improve Payments and Treasury operations
- Stay on top of industry trends; understand clients ecosystem and evolving business operating models to define and refine treasury & payment solution strategy and engagement approach
- Use treasury expertise and industry intelligence to build engaging campaigns and go-to-market sales plans to support pipeline growth
- Enhance external visibility by participating and presenting at JPM proprietary events, industry roundtables, and client events
- Drive and/or support thought leadership content, develop success stories, solicit feedback from clients and internal partners, promoting replication
- Organize trends, meet with clients, collect feedback and partner with Product to exchange insights and support roadmap
- Provide coaching to broader coverage and sales teams on relevant best practices and JPM industry value proposition in addressing clients' needs
- Ensure strong risk management, compliance, and adherence to relevant policies and procedures
Required qualifications, capabilities, and skills:
- Strong knowledge of NBFI and Corporate client needs in Asia
- Minimum 10 years of experience of working in a Treasury and Finance Function of large multinational corporation and/or treasury and finance transformation consulting experience
- Bachelor degree in Finance or related disciplines
- Strong understanding of payment industry, banking infrastructure and corporate treasury technology platforms like TMS, ERPs and emerging payment rails
- Good understanding of accounting, tax and regulatory considerations relevant in various treasury areas and ability to grasp emerging trends and articulate the implication to treasury
- Knowledge of cash management, liquidity management, trade and working capital management, cross-border payments, merchant acquiring, pay-ins and pay-outs, FX and Channels, Banking technology as well as concepts such as AI/ ML, Blockchain and Big Data
- Design thinking, process re-engineering and problem solving skills
- Client centric approach, strong business acumen, project management and organization skills
- Demonstrate best in class verbal and written communication skills, including influencing, networking and collaboration; Ability to work across teams and geographies
- Strong inter-personal skills that inspires/motivates the project team, instilling confidence and trust
- Strong organizational skills including the ability to execute multiple projects and initiatives simultaneously
